Transaction 06d037239b9e953d84c995e8cee1b1efe6475c752c14f93e020c822710fa5628

6 Input
2 Outputs
  • 06d037239b9e953d84c995e8cee1b1efe6475c752c14f93e020c822710fa5628:0
  • value  4878024
    address  38qszZi3knXYVQDf5vWwQb4oeuwSjq8Bv5
  • 06d037239b9e953d84c995e8cee1b1efe6475c752c14f93e020c822710fa5628:1
  • value  523422877
    address  3DD3X6Z8mxDP9qYf4e2NQsuSDVCMPCMh9j